Greece - Airport Infrastructure Investment

Since 2014, Greece Airport Infrastructure Investment was down by 11.4%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 26 comparing other countries in Airport Infrastructure Investment with €28,877,532.73. Greece is overtaken by South Korea, which was number 25 with €39,175,435.66 and is followed by Georgia at €25,814,356.79. China lead the ranking with €34,268,484,403.05 in 2019, that is +6.6% versus 2018. Turkey, Japan and Mexico resp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Estonia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+147.9% per year, while Iceland was the worst growing country at -41.7% per year.
